Lily Cole and Tricky Turn Out for Dazed & Confused Party
March 13th, 2010

The vodka flowed at a Dazed & Confused party at Paris’ Pavillon Ledoyen on Wednesday night, feting Spike Jonze’s short film collaboration with Absolut, dubbed “I’m Here.” Revelers including Lanvin’s Lucas Ossendrijver, Kris Van Assche, Haider Ackermann, André Saraiva and Olympia Le-Tan played arcade games and scrawled doodles on the walls and people’s outfits using black and glow-in-the-dark markers. Admiring a scrawl by Jonze, Lily Cole, who was still sporting her “Avengers”-style bowler hat from her turn in the Herm?s show earlier, said she’s signed up to star in the “The Moth Diaries” and will possibly play a vampire. So how does she plan to research her role? “Don’t ask dangerous questions,” she mock hissed. Mingling with the smokers in the courtyard, jewelry designer Waris Ahluwalia, of House of Waris, revealed he has a line of cashmere scarves and pashminas in the works. “They’ll all be hand-woven and embroidered in India,” he said. Tricky said he’s been busy working on his next album, due out in June, with singer Francesca Belmonte. “She used to work as a sales girl in Topshop, you know, just trying to pay her bills. She’s 23 and she sounds like she could be 63,” he said.
